An Interview with Michael David Cohen

 

Our conversation with Michael David Cohen, an assistant research professor of history at the University of Tennessee and author of Reconstructing the Campus: Higher Education and the American Civil War published by the University of Virginia Press. Cohen discusses the dramatic changes that the conflict brought to northern and southern campuses, both during the war years and into the end of the 19th century.
